Selected aspects of the oral environment in cleft palate patients--a problem evidently beyond dentists' scope
Joanna Antoszewska1, Beata Kawala, Liwia Minch
1Department of Maxillofacial Orthopaedics and Orthodontics, ul. Krakowska 26, Wrocław.
Introduction:
The oral cavity is a specialized ecosystem composed of dentition and mucosa exposed to the effects of saliva and gingival liquid. Its structure provides advantageous conditions for various microorganisms, both aerobic streptococci and anaerobic bacilli. The dynamic balance of the oral cavity ecosystem can be threatened by various factors. Lip and palatal clefts are the most frequent disorders in embryonic facial development. The aim of the study was to evaluate whether Streptococcus mutans and Lactobacillus acidophilus and oral cavity hygiene in patients with cleft palate treated orthodontically are significantly different compared with patients without these congenital malformations.
Material/Methods:
The study group consisted of 200 patients aged 6-21 who were divided into two groups depending on the presence of cleft palate and treatment method. Group C (control) consisted of 50 orthodontically untreated patients with occlusal dental defects. The performed studies consisted of 2 parts: the clinical-laboratory part and statistical analysis. Results:
High bacteria levels of Streptococcus mutans and Lactobacillus acidophilus in saliva of patients were comparably frequent between groups, but there were statistically significant differences in inter-group comparisons.
Conclusions:
As the orthodontic treatment changes the oral environment, control of proper hygienic behavior is an essential element of health education. Introduction of preventive programs is also very important.
